Output 2d59b03ef3396b2ac54abee1309e33d41e7dd8bb4edeb07c60d39f8d2ae0a2eb:15

value
26216000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d539105a1ee5ad098fbd4500b354547d699f786f OP_EQUAL
address
3M8SDGgXLh1ZVBbsgyKKccY5A4ByF9p5DW
transaction
2d59b03ef3396b2ac54abee1309e33d41e7dd8bb4edeb07c60d39f8d2ae0a2eb
spent
false

211 Sat Ranges